Dear All,

we are implementing an interface leveraging newscale (9.3) REST APIs but we are experiencing problems with some methods.

For example when calling for having as answer the services list:

http://[hostname]:8088/RequestCenter/nsapi/definition/servicedefs

we get a "505 Server Error".

What we are observing is that some RESTs are OK while some others seem to be broken.

Any of you experienced anything like this?
